安装纯净版debian,提升逼格必备技能

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

对我而言,linux只是一个开发环境,用得最多的就是它的gcc编译器,因此对于linux我们仅仅只需要一个控制台!

而大多数发行版linux体积都十分庞大,实再不喜欢,大家都知道我喜欢简洁!


最好的起点是找一个最小系统,当然还有另一种方法那就是LFS.

LFS我这里就不讨论了,需要一百分的心血来潮才干得动.这里还是用最小系统开始吧:)

我找到debian有一个网络安装系统的iso文件,很小只有一两百MB左右,安装完后什么都没有,只有控制台,这就是我想要的了。

因此以它为起点搭建我们的开发环境.

一、debian下面的常用配置:

配置环境变量:/etc/profiles
配置环境变量或自启动设置:/etc/bash.bashrc
网络IP地址设置:/etc/networks/interface

二、安装Samba
#aptitude install samba

配置Samba
切换为root
$su -

创建匿名用户所对应的本地用户guest
#useradd -s /bin/false guest

修改/etc/samba/smb.conf,做如下设置:
[global]
security = share
guest account = guest
[share]
path=/var/share_guest
guest ok = yes
writable = yes

创建/var/share_guest目录
#mkdir /var/share_guest
#chown guest.guest /var/share_guest

使用命令
#/etc/init.d/samba restart
重新启动Samba.任务完成!

连接
windows:在网上邻居中输入“\\samba服务器的ip地址”(其它的windows的地址栏(如ie)也可以,但是firefox不可以)

 

三、更新源,方便安装软件

'apt-spy'会根据站点回应时间和带宽自动创建`sources.list'。
#sudo apt-get install apt-spy
#sudo mv /etc/apt/sources.list /etc/apt/sources.list.bak //backup
#man apt-spy //获取周详的使用方法
#sudo apt-spy update //更新您的映像列表文档 /var/lib/apt-spy/mirrors.txt
#sudo apt-spy -d testing -a Asia //在亚洲区寻找速度最快的testing版映像,并生成 sources.list文档,也可使用-o 参数指定写入文档

 

四、开发环境

apt-get   install   build-essential
apt-get install libncurses5-dev

转载于:https://my.oschina.net/kerndev/blog/683266

你可能感兴趣的:(操作系统,python)